    How a Design Prototype Became an $800M Business Opportunity for Philips

    Join us for the fifth episode of our Chief Design Officer Series, where we talk to Chief Design Officers from the most forward-thinking companies. This time, we are joined by Sean Carney, former CDO of Philips.
